The Network Partner Engagement team drives partnership strategy and relationship development between New Business Innovation (NBI) and the Networks (Offering Portfolios, Industries, Hybrid Business Leaders) within the core Consulting practice. Collaboration and successful partnership between these groups is critical to achieving Consulting's hybrid business aspiration and effectively managing our portfolio of asset-enabled businesses and hybrid businesses.
Powered by its connectivity to both the consulting network and NBI's full suite of capabilities and services, the team plays three key roles to advance the NBI mission:
- Drive the development of and progress against the shared Innovation & Asset Leader/NBI innovation agenda
- Steward the NBI story and network experience
- Advance and activate consulting's innovation POV (as it relates to successfully growing hybrid businesses)
Work You'll Do
As an Engagement Team Member, you will have a pulse on 'in-flight' activities across NBI and the networks. In this role, you will partner closely with the Engagement Manager to regularly engage Innovation & Asset Leaders (I&ALs) and their teams to advance strategy, surface issues, facilitate information exchanges, manage requests for data, etc.
- Conduct analysis and shape recommendations to drive deeper strategic conversations with IAL teams
- Develop communications materials, guidance documents and executive briefings to support all engagement with the I&ALs, colleagues in NBI and the leaders of hybrid businesses
- Drive key strategic initiatives and sprint projects in support of the Shared I&AL/NBI Agenda
- Support effective innovation portfolio management through data collection, analysis and visualization
- Codify lessons learned and best practices, driving activation across key stakeholder groups in the Network
- Collaborate deeply with multiple Engagement Teams to drive knowledge sharing and connectivity across the full spectrum of Offering Portfolios and Industries
This is primarily a virtual role. (Note: When COVID restrictions lift, it will include 10-15% travel requirements.)
The Team
Network Partner Engagement is part of Deloitte Consulting's New Business Innovation (NBI) team, which collaboratively evaluates new technologies and trends-sensing, incubating, and scaling the development of assets to augment the firm's leading services. NBI drives development of Deloitte's emerging hybrid offerings, building a culture of continuous innovation to address our clients' most pressing business challenges, deliver tangible results in the near-term, and create sustainable competitive advantage for the firm.
